The National Institutes of Health (NIH), National Institute of Digestive, Diabetes & Kidney Diseases (NIDDK) intends to award a purchase order to FEI Company, 5350 N.E. Dawson Creek Drive, Hillsboro, OR 97124-5793. This is pursuant to 41 U.S.C. 253(c)(1)-Only one responsible source and no other supplies or services will satisfy agency requirements. Maintenance of FEI TF12 electron microscope (EM) is crucial for ongoing research in LCMB, NIDDK and several collaborations with other NIH institutes. This scope is used exclusively for visualizing negative stain samples, tomography and thin-sections. This is the workhorse of the lab and used heavily. Without this maintenance, the scope would not be maintained in optimal conditions and productivity would be significantly reduced and of poor quality. The National Institutes of Health (NIH) National Institute of Diabetes and Digestive and Kidney Diseases (NIDDK) has a requirement to obtain services to maintain the operation of the FEI Tecnai F12 electron microscope located in the LCMB lab. FEI is the manufacturer and the only authorized dealer for providing maintenance to this machine. FEI has the only factory trained service organization available that is capable of servicing the Cryo functions, Compu-Stage and Tomography capabilities on the instrument at NIH. These instruments are very complex and have warranted Cryo functions, Compu-Stage and Tomography that Service Engineers are sent to specific training courses in Holland to gain sufficient hardware and software proficiency, enabling them to provide proper service, repair and maintenance on the microscopes. In addition, being the manufacturer of the instrumentation, FEI Company provides the customer with primary access to any upgrades that become available for the instrumentation. Most of these upgrades are included at no charge with a service maintenance agreement. The period of performance for this PO is from 9/04/16 to 9/03/17.
